Tonight I was discussing Jesus with some of my youth over smoothies and water. We were discussing unconditional love, what that could possibly look like, and we were soon on the topic of loving our enemies. This soon turned into mentally blocking out one person we each individually have a hard time loving (let's be honest. we all have that person, er, persons). 

Then it hit me. I am THAT person for SOMEONE. Someone, somewhere is sitting around a table, drinking a smoothie, picturing my face when "loving your enemies" comes to surface. Boom. 

The law is summed up in one command: to love. God and neighbor. If God is love, which 1 John tells us to be true, then in order to know how to love, we have to know God. In order to know how to love BETTER, we have to know God better. With this comes strife to love my enemies. And by God, I pray that they are striving to love me. Not the person I see as my enemy, but the person who sees me as theirs. 

...and Love comes from God.
